Output 831ade6e53d2cec0b445a1aaef6a69c55c89015aca7e7fa0094c94a60892ddd9:1

value
3458971786
script pubkey
OP_0 OP_PUSHBYTES_20 66a3862a05fda661e43e1bdf56f1f28b27429e55
address
tb1qv63cv2s9lknxrep7r004du0j3vn598j44dnzxv
transaction
831ade6e53d2cec0b445a1aaef6a69c55c89015aca7e7fa0094c94a60892ddd9
confirmations
226694
spent
true